Output 395805e35863fd1c96dbab05f129520f5fbb494bf54c246658c5330346ac6a59:7

value
18804156
script pubkey
OP_0 OP_PUSHBYTES_20 02b659e1624d815e5d27aa2fa68dfa766574fd21
address
bc1qq2m9nctzfkq4uhf84gh6dr06wejhflfpgmnesr
transaction
395805e35863fd1c96dbab05f129520f5fbb494bf54c246658c5330346ac6a59